The Annual Report to the Nation on the Status of Cancer was released today. It is a collaborative effort between the National Cancer Institute (NCI), Centers for Disease Control and Prevention, American Cancer Society, and NAACCR, Inc. Findings show that overall cancer death rates continue to decrease in men, women, and children for all major racial and ethnic groups. Read more: http://glassdoor.com/slink.htm?key=vM9HP

Join one of the 24 Institutes and Centers within the NIH that awards extramural grants! Extramural grants account for approximately 80 percent of NIH's budget and are awarded to investigators at more than 2,500 universities, medical schools, and other research organizations around the world.
